This looks like a multi memory card reader. It always shows up, regardless of card(s) inserted or not.

Re: Drives keep showing

Posted: 29 May 2013 14:16
by klownboy
Hey godvinda, Whether it's a multi card reader or not, you may want to take a look at RemoveDrive (freeware) at http://www.uwe-sieber.de/drivetools_e.html "Used with multislot-cardreaders it would remove the whole reader, regardless of the given slot."
